Statewide Services to Break Ground On $25,000,000 Mixed-Use Apartment Complex In Downtown Indio On Thursday, May 30th

May 21, 2024

INDIO, CA – Statewide Services, a prominent construction company in Southern California, will hold a groundbreaking ceremony for its latest project — Skyline at Bliss & Oasis — at 9 a.m. on Thursday, May 30th in downtown Indio. The community is invited to attend the event, which will feature remarks by local civic and business leaders. Complimentary light snacks and beverages will be provided by on-site vendors.

“Surrounded by exciting new businesses, restaurants and educational facilities, alongside vibrant art and attractions, Skyline at Bliss & Oasis will help usher in a new era of style, sophistication and authenticity to the revitalized downtown district,” said Statewide Services President Oscar Lua. “Statewide Services is extremely proud to be bringing this $25,000,000 project to the city I grew up in, and we believe it will be a cornerstone of the community for years to come. You’re home at Skyline at Bliss & Oasis.”

The forthcoming 64-unit mixed-use apartment complex will be located on the corner of Bliss Avenue and Oasis Street in downtown Indio. The property is adjacent to Indio City Hall and the Indio Public Library, both undergoing extensive renovations. It is also near educational institutions such as The Children’s Place Child Development Center and College of the Desert’s East Valley campus.

Prospective residents can choose from studios and one- and two-bedroom apartments with amenities including smart tech in all units, a fitness center, resort-size pool, outdoor barbecues and gated parking. The project is expected to be completed by the first quarter of 2026.
